Quat Wipes Provide Broad-Spectrum Disinfection
|
By HospiMedica International staff writers Posted on 27 Jun 2018 |

Image: New disinfectant wipes provide aesthetics and cleaning power (Photo courtesy of Clorox Healthcare).
New alcohol-free disinfectant wipes eradicate 44 known pathogens, including bacteria, viruses, and fungi, in two minutes or less.
The Clorox Healthcare (Grapevine, TX, USA) VersaSure Cleaner disinfectant wipes are based on a quaternary ammonium (quat) compound with a low odor, low residue formula with a patented technology that enhances quat surface activity. VersaSure kills influenza, measles, mumps, respiratory syncytial virus (RSV), and other viruses in 30 seconds. Bacteria and fungi, including methicillin-resistant Staphylococcus aureus (MRSA), Vancomycin resistant Enterococcus faecalis (VRE), Escherichia coli (E. coli), salmonella, mycobacterium bovis (TB), and Candida albicans are eradicated in two minutes.
The patented alcohol-free quat technology and innovative wipe design combine to provide excellent aesthetics and cleaning power, delivering broad efficacy and fast kill times without co-active complexes. The low residue formula provides superior staff and patient comfort, with no harsh chemical fumes or odors. The durable, low-linting wipes are textured for greater strength, with excellent wetness that provides high surface coverage, assuring that the treated surfaces will remain wet for the full contact time.
“Not all disinfectants are created equal, and many don’t have the optimal balance of attributes to meet users’ needs. For example, a conventional quat or alcohol-based product might offer good compatibility, but have limited kill claims or evaporate from surfaces before meeting the required contact time,” said Brian Thompson, director of Clorox Healthcare R&D. “We believe healthcare facilities shouldn’t have to make those trade-offs, and with VersaSure, they don’t. Our R&D teams refused to make compromises between efficacy, aesthetics, wetness and cleaning power.”
VersaSure wipes are ready-to-use, fast acting and compatible with a broad range of hard, non-porous surfaces found in healthcare settings. A variety of sizes are available, including multipurpose wipes in 85 and 150 count canisters and 30 count flat packs, terminal wipes for everyday cleaning and disinfecting of large spaces, 110 count buckets, and refill pouches.
